HONOURABLE SRI JUSTICE S.RAVI KUMAR TRANSFER C.M.P.No.720 OF 2015 ORDER:

This petition is filed to withdraw O.P.No.1261 of 2015 from Additional Family Court, City Civil Court, Hyderabad to Principal Senior Civil Judge, Machilipatnam, Krishna District.

Wife filed this application contending that her marriage with respondent was performed on 8-8-2012 and thereafter due to disputes, she is now staying at Machilipatnam which is her native place with her parents and present O.P.No.1261 of 2015 is filed before Additional Family Court, City Civil Court, Hyderabad only to harass her and it is difficult for her to travel from Machilipatnam to Hyderabad for defending O.P.No.1261 of 2015 and as she also apprehends danger to her life at Hyderabad, prayed for transfer of O.P.No.1261 of 2015 from Additional Family Court, City Civil Court, Hyderabad to Principal Senior Civil Judge Court, Machilipatnam, Krishna District. Respondent filed counter disputing the affidavit averments of the petitioner and contended that petitioner is an employee at Hyderabad and she is having house at Hyderabad and allegation that she is residing at Machilipatnam with her parents is incorrect. It is further

contended that respondent has a life threat at Machilipatnam and as the Hyderabad is convenient to both parties, this Transfer C.M.P. is to be dismissed. Both parties filed additional affidavits along with documents in support of their contentions namely allegations and counter allegations. Now without going into the correctness of allegations and counter allegations of both parties, on a scrutiny of the material, I am of the view that instead of transferring O.P. to Machilipatnam, a place in between Hyderabad and Machilipatnam may be appropriate for deciding the main dispute on merits. Since Vijayawada is also in Krishna District as respondent herein apprehends some influence from outside agencies, I feel that Guntur is appropriate and proper place for both parties where there is a family court.

For these reasons, O.P.No.1261 of 2015 is withdrawn from Additional Family Court, City Civil Court, Hyderabad and transferred to Family Court, Guntur for disposal in accordance with law. Family Court, Guntur shall dispose of O.P. as expeditiously as possible preferably within six months from the date of receipt of record. Petition is ordered accordingly. No costs. Advocate for respondent requested that presence of respondent herein i.e., husband may be dispensed with for each and every adjournment.

Considering the same, Family Court shall dispense with the presence of respondent herein i.e., husband for each and every adjournment. However, he shall appear when the court feels that his physical presence is necessary for any specific purpose.

As a sequel to the disposal of this petition, the Miscellaneous Petitions, if any, pending, shall stand dismissed.
